NEW Nmail PHP 3 업그레이드 할인
자세히 보기

DB Insert,Update Query 문제

김*준 2015.04.17 10:22 조회 7083

※ 필수입력정보 ※


▷ 제품버젼 :

▷ 오류발생 메뉴/주소 :

▷ 에러메세지 :


▷ 질문내용 :

설치 완료후 접속하여 테스트 하던중 Incorrect integer value: ''

오류가 발생하여 확인을 해보니,

DB 에 insert 또는 update 할때 발생하는 쿼리 오류이더군요.

원인이, int 또는 mediumint 같은 int 타입 필드에 값을 입력할때도 ' <- 을 붙여 쿼리를 사용하고 있습니다.

예를들어,

nmail_domain 테이블의 d_site_logo1_w 필드는 smallint 인데

쿼리구문이  d_site_logo1_w=숫자

가 아닌 d_site_logo1_w='숫자' 와 같더군요. MySQL 에서 이런것이 허용될수 있다는걸 처음 알았습니다.

검색을 통해 ( http://withseon.blogspot.hk/2013/03/mysql-incorrect-integer-value-for-column.html )

수정 후 MySQL 을 재시작 해봤는데도 여전히 같은 오류가 발생하고 있습니다.

(MySQL 버전은 5.6.24 입니다.)

어떻게 해결 방법이 없을까요.

댓글 1
이전 글 서버 오류: '잘못된 받는 사람' 문제 처리를 어떻게 해야 하나요? 3 김*훈 2015.04.20
다음 글 php 버전 문의 1 김*준 2015.04.15